Miramonte streaks past Alhambra in NCS opener

November 12, 2016

ORINDA, CA-After a back-and-forth first half against Alhambra, the Miramonte Matadors shut down the visiting Bulldogs in the second half with a strong passing attack and defensive effort.

“We played well and fought hard throughout the game,” said Miramonte senior quarterback Tim Tague.

Tague threw for 296 yards and five touchdowns while rushing for 77 yards and one touchdown. His favorite targets of the night were senior Nick Foster and junior Ethan Fischler, who had a combined 209 receiving yards and two touchdowns.

The Miramonte defense made really big plays, including four interceptions - two from senior Casey McGonigle - and three big stops on fourth down.

“Our defense made some really good plays during the second half, and that really helped us stay in the game,” said Miramonte head coach Jack Schram.

Alhambra kept the game close in the first half, with rushing touchdowns from seniors Daymyn Blalock and Jackson Norried, including a 70-yard rushing touchdown in the second play from scrimmage from Norried. Alhambra senior quarterback Blalock also scored on a 46-yard keeper with 4:33 left in the 3rd quarter, his second scoring run of the night.

Three of Tague's five passing touchdowns came in the first half, as the Matadors led 21-14 at the break. He hit Fischler from 19 yards away in the first quarter, then connected with Ben Wemer and Ben Jungbluth during the second quarter. The Matadors extended their lead in the third quarter when Peter Stehr scored from 11 yards out, and Tague hit Will Cassriel for a 30-yard touchdown following McGonigle's second interception.

After Blalock's second touchdown run made the score 34-20 in the third quarter, Tague responded with a 24-yard scoring run of his own, and then hit Foster for the 13-yard score, the fifth Matador to haul in a touchdown pass during the night.

Miramonte junior quarterback Xavier Clark finished off a dominant performance with a short pitch play to junior Jason Paucar for a touchdown with 2:39 left to play.

The Miramonte Matadors advance to the NCS Division 3 quarterfinals, where they will face the winner of the De Anza at Marin Catholic game, which will be played on Saturday afternoon. The Alhambra Bulldogs finish the season 5-6 and tied for second place in the DAL-Foothill Conference.
